Transaction 14f6caf6f60fe3419c8d729887beacf678d9d5850fb638afd34cf68bd26e8ee2
1 Input
1 Output
-
14f6caf6f60fe3419c8d729887beacf678d9d5850fb638afd34cf68bd26e8ee2:0
- value
- 827536
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 876485fc9502c1d351e603c6a791e414fe23a9f7 OP_EQUAL
- address
- 3E2uZvnT8TeHj2Yn4JAkWSssSUvubsuNJb